10.2.3: Support Data Distribution Services
This process shall support the distribution of data within the connected vehicle environment.
This process shall receive regular inputs from a network time server that provides accurate time to use to synchronize with other processes in the connected vehicle function. When available this process shall also use inputs of a local form of time expressed in universal time coordinated (UTC) format from a Connected Vehicle Support Service in order to synchronize time based data distribution with other connected vehicle functions. This process shall send system monitoring data such as heartbeat messages, performance data, or alarms for certain criteria to functions within the Manage Connected Vehicle Infrastructure function. This process shall send information to the Object Registration and Discovery Service (ORDS) using its preconfigured cyber location to determine the cyber location of other connected vehicle applications/objects. This process shall store any information and security credentials retrieved from the ORDS for subsequent access. This process shall monitor the list of retrieved information for other connected vehicle applications/objects for the expiration of either the cyber location or the associated credentialing information. Upon expiration of either cyber location or the associated credentialing information for any "discovered" object, this process shall take appropriate actions to terminate active dialogs with the specific object. This process shall interact with a Cooperative ITS Certificate Management System (CCMS) to provision, enroll and receive authentication certificates in order to communicate with other connected vehicle systems. This process shall send notices of misbehaving devices to the CCMS. Upon receipt of a Certificate Revocation List (CRL) from the CCMS this process shall no longer accept messages from those devices as authentic.
This process is associated with the Data Distribution System physical object.
This process is associated with the following functional objects:
This process is associated with the following data flows:
- fnts-external_source_time
- utc_local_time_for_data
- data_distribution_security_policy_enrollment_data
- data_distribution_security_policy_authorization_data
- data_distribution_security_policy_provisioning_data
- data_distribution_security_policy_revocation_data
- data_distribution_security_device_enrollment_data
- data_distribution_archive_data